A sonobuoy (a portmanteau of sonar and buoy) is a relatively small buoy – typically 13 cm (5 in) diameter and 91 cm (3 ft) long – expendable sonar system that is dropped/ejected from aircraft or ships conducting anti-submarine warfare or underwater ... WebChannel Markers. All-green (also known as Cans) and all-red (also known as Nuns) companion buoys indicate the boating channel is between them.The red buoy is on the right side of the channel when facing upstream. Remember: The 3 R's - Red, Right, Return - The Red buoy is on your Right-hand side when Returning to the source of the water. WebNov 1, 2024 · 1.2 Buoy Classification. The Coast Guard uses a wide variety of ocean buoys. These buoys are classified as either lighted or unlighted. Lighted buoys and unlighted sound buoys are identified by their diameter and length, and various design attributes. Unlighted buoys are identified by their shape (can or nun), class (1st through …

WebThe buoys (and a few C-MAN stations located on offshore towers) also report wave data, usually including wave height, wave period, and wave spectra. Since the late 1980s some buoys have reported directional wave spectra. An anchorage buoy marks the perimetre of a designated anchorage area. An anchorage buoy is coloured yellow, displays a black anchor symbol on at least two opposite sides, displays identification letter(s), and, if it carries a topmark, the topmark is a single yellow “X” shape. the outcasts wuzzlesWebA sea lion on navigational buoy #14 in San Diego Harbor.
